Well that is the whole point, from the start nvda has only read in lines. If you read the last few comments in those tickets I specified, then you would more likely be able to see the problems involved in sentence based reading.
Basically, making nvda read that way is not at all trivial. My take on it is that sayall should use a sentence based system, whereas normal screen reading should be line by line, but it seems its not that simple. Comment 7 by jteh on 2014-06-26 02:14
My guess is that you're using the laptop layout. In the laptop layout, the command for say all is NVDA+a, not NVDA+downArrow.
